BBC Learning English is part of BBC World Service and is dedicated to providing free resources for learners of English at all levels. BBC Learning English is a website with videos and podcasts, with new episodes each weekday. Materials are mainly for self-study, but can also be used in class. Almost all series have subtitles, and you can many pages come with a printable transcript, printable worksheet or quiz, which can be found on each episode page under the video/image. How to access

BBC Learning English can be accessed in six continents and is always free. Our podcasts can be accessed wherever learners get their podcasts, including Spotify, Apple and directly from our website. BBC Sounds can be accessed if learners are in the UK. They do not need to pay.

Updates: New series in 2026

  • Beating Speaking Anxiety is a special podcast and video series exploring the fears that come with speaking a foreign language. For intermediate+ (B2 and above) learners. 
  • The Reading Room has magazine-style articles with exam-style questions to practise reading skills. For intermediate+ (B2 and above) learners.
  • The Listening Room has real BBC News audio reports with exam-style questions to practise listening skills. For intermediate+ (B2 and above)
  • We have a new series, Work in the future, where we speak to experts to understand how the world of work is changing. Plus, new episodes of Office English. For intermediate+ (B2 and above) learners.
  • Easy English Conversations is an easy English series for elementary (A1) learners.
